Mateo, a lens-based artist, was born in Colombia and raised in Miami. His artistic practice revolves around the idea of collaboration as a means of societal progress. Through a collective and collaborative conversation between himself and his subjects, Mateo strives to shed light on perspectives that often go unnoticed in reality. Working closely with dancers and utilizing the human anatomy as a foundation of geometry, Mateo captures the essence of movement in his artwork. He skillfully presents contradictory compositions that challenge the viewer's perception, inviting them to question their own understanding of the world. In this way, collaboration becomes paramount, as the audience becomes active participants in the ongoing conversation.
